Passing Parameters in Visual C++
Hi I am trying to create a Visual C++ porgram, my first one, just trying to get to know it really, I have a form and on that for is a combo box and an edit control and a browse button, could someone help me as I am asking for a in put file from the combo box and the output file from the browse button, ghow would I get the parameters to the ok button where I will do my final piece of coding?
Don't know if code is necessary but here is some anyway:
Code:
void CVisTestDlg::OnDropdownCombo1()
{
CComboBox* getFile = (CComboBox*)GetDlgItem(IDC_COMBO1);
getFile->ResetContent();
getFile->Dir(DDL_DRIVES | DDL_READONLY | DDL_EXCLUSIVE, "C:\\*.*");
// TODO: Add your control notification handler code here
}
void CVisTestDlg::OnButton1()
{
CString fileName;
CFileDialog saveas(false, ".zip", "Thingy in a file");
saveas.DoModal();
fileName = saveas.GetPathName();
// TODO: Add your control notification handler code here
}
void CVisTestDlg::OnOK()
{
// TODO: Add extra validation here
CDialog::OnOK();
}
